According to a los angeles times study of more than 1 million medical dispatches from 2007 to 2012, the 911 response time for medical aid varies dramatically across los angeles. (la times website, november 2012). under national standards adopted by the los angeles fire department, rescuers are supposed to arrive within six minutes to almost all medical emergencies. but the times analysis found that in affluent hillside communities stretching from griffith park to pacific palisades, firefighters failed to hit that mark nearly 85% of the time.

the following data show the response times, in minutes, for 10 emergency calls in the griffith park neighborhood.

11.8 10.3 10.7 10.6 11.5 8.3 10.5 10.9 10.7 11.2
based on this sample of ten response times, compute the following descriptive statistics:

a. mean, median, and mode

mean (to 2 decimals)
median (to 1 decimal)
mode (to 1 decimal)
b. range and standard deviation

range (to 1 decimal)
standard deviation (to 4 decimals)
c. should the response time of 8.3 minutes be considered an outlier in comparison to the other response times?

Airplane speeds are measured in three different ways: (1) indicated speed, (2) true speed, and (3) ground speed. the indicated airspeed is the airspeed given by an instrument called an airspeed indicator. a plane’s indicated airspeed is different from its true airspeed because the indicator is affected by temperature changes and different altitudes of air pressure. the true airspeed is the speed of the airplane relative to the wind. ground speed is the speed of the airplane relative to the ground. for example, a plane flying at a true airspeed of 150 knots into a headwind of 25 knots will have a ground speed of 125 knots. the problems below refer to static and dynamic pressure. static pressure is used when a body is in motion or at rest at a constant speed and direction. dynamic pressure is used when a body in motion changes speed or direction or both. a gauge compares these pressures, giving pilots an indicated airspeed. in problem #s 1 and 2, use the following information. the indicated airspeed s (in knots) of an airplane is given by an airspeed indicator that measures the difference p (in inches of mercury) between the static and dynamic pressures. the relationship between s and p can be modeled by s=136.4p√+4.5. 1. find the differential pressure when the indicated airspeed is 157 knots. 2. find the change in the differential pressure of an airplane that was traveling at 218 knots and slowed down to195 knots. in problem #s 3 and 4, use the following information. the true airspeed t (in knots) of an airplane can be modeled by t=(1+a50,000) ⋅ s, where a is the altitude (in feet) and s is the indicated airspeed (in knots). 3. write the equation for true airspeed t in terms of altitude and differential pressure p. 4. a plane is flying with a true airspeed of 280 knots at an altitude of 20,000 feet. estimate the differential pressure. explain why you think your estimate is correct.
